Awakening artistic potential and developing critical rigour.

The McNally School of Fine Arts is focused on redefining the milieu of artistic research dedicated to Southeast Asia, and our position in the world of contemporary art. From sculpture, printmaking, drawing, installation and photography to technology-based art, performance art, interdisciplinary art, as well as critical studies in art history and art theory, students are imbued with an innovative and interdisciplinary structure, designed to provide them with a transformative learning experience that awakens artistic potential and develops critical rigour. This is bolstered by the mutual interaction between the School’s different programmes, which creates a dynamic environment that foments a symbiosis of theory and practice.
